Part Time Breeder Farm Worker – Great Sturton

Posted 12/09/2025

Job Title

Part Time Breeder Farm Worker

Reporting to

Farm Manager

Overview

To produce eggs of the best quality as efficiently as possible.

Responsibilities

  • To maintain and improve the highest welfare standards.
  • To assist the team with achieving target levels of egg production and fertility, as efficiently as possible.
  • To work to a high health and safety standard.
  • Responsible for the day to day collection, grading and washing of eggs.
  • Working with the team to produce all records required in order to provide accurate, up-to-date information.
  • Monitor and report any required repairs to buildings and machinery to the Site Manager ensuring the site operates efficiently and safely.
  • Liaise regularly with Site Manager and communicate with site staff and colleagues as appropriate, regarding successes and problems to ensure the consistent flow of information.
  • Carry out welfare checks of the site, when required (full time positions only).
  • Report any shortage of farm supplies to the Site Manager.
  • Maintain all aspects of company policy on site (as per the Company Handbook).
  • Be Responsible for maintaining the health and welfare of the ducks on site.
  • To carry out any other tasks relating to poultry farming as the company may reasonably require.

Requirements

  • Own transport is essential due to the remote location.

Benefits

  • Reduced cost staff shop
  • Opportunities to further train and develop further (career progression)
  • Private counselling support services
  • Auto enrolment Pension available
  • Staff and family events
  • Monthly Employee Draw
  • Long Service Awards

Hours and Pay

Hours per week: 20 Hours per week.

Working Times: Working hours to be discussed at interview, will be start times of approximately 5:00am.

Pay Rate: £12.21 per hour Monday to Friday & £16.27 per hour for any hours worked at the weekends.
